Taxonomic Classification

Rank Agile Gibbon Millipede
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Diplopoda (Diplopoda)
Order Primates (Primates) Julida (Julida)
Family Hylobatidae Julidae
Genus Hylobates Cylindroiulus
Species Hylobates agilis Cylindroiulus latestriatus
